Maren Morris’s new album, GIRL has broken the record for the largest streaming week ever for a country studio album by a woman. With over 24 million streams in its first week, Maren Morris’ sophomore album is making history, claiming the spot previously held by Carrie Underwood’s 2018 record, Cry Pretty. GIRL debuted […]
